Homeowners Associations (HOAs) are a staple in many Airdrie communities, known for their role in maintaining property value and providing shared amenities. However, living within the confines of an HOA comes with its own set of rules. If you're eyeing a property in one of Airdrie's HOA-governed neighborhoods, getting a grip on the advantages and drawbacks is crucial. Let's dive into what living in an HOA in Airdrie means for you.

Pros of Living in an HOA

1. Maintained Property Values
In Airdrie, an HOA's influence on keeping neighborhoods looking sharp cannot be understated. By setting and enforcing home maintenance and appearance standards, HOAs play a pivotal role in ensuring that the community not only maintains its curb appeal but also helps in potentially elevating property values—a win for any homeowner.

2. Amenities and Services
Who doesn’t love perks? Many of Airdrie's HOAs offer access to amenities that could make any resident's life a bit more enjoyable—think swimming pools, tennis courts, fitness centers, and more. Services like landscaping, snow removal, and trash collection are also common, appealing greatly to those who prefer to spend their weekends relaxing rather than raking leaves.

3. Dispute Resolution
Ever had a fence dispute with the neighbor? HOAs can act as a neutral party to help resolve disputes between neighbors, including issues like noise complaints or property line disagreements, making for a more harmonious community experience.

4. Community Engagement
HOAs often go beyond brick-and-mortar benefits, fostering a sense of community through events and activities. From summer BBQs to holiday decorations contests, these activities can help you feel more connected to your Airdrie neighborhood.

Cons of Living in an HOA

1. Monthly Fees
Let’s talk money. Living in an HOA in Airdrie means you're committing to monthly or annual dues. These fees can be a considerable addition to your housing budget and may creep up over time, depending on the association's financial health and future projects.

2. Restrictions on Property Use
Fancy painting your house bright pink? In an HOA community, you might need to think again. HOAs have rules covering everything from the color of your exterior paint to the type of fence you can install, possibly curbing your personal flair and freedom to customize your home.

3. Potential for Mismanagement
Not all HOAs are managed equally. Mismanagement can result in financial difficulties, poor maintenance of communal areas, and a general sense of dissatisfaction among residents. Thoroughly reviewing an HOA’s financial and operational history is a must before making your move.

4. Additional Bureaucracy
Dreaming of building that deck? In most Airdrie HOA communities, you’ll need to get approval from the HOA board first. This process can be lengthy and might not always end in your favor, potentially delaying or derailing your home improvement projects.

Conclusion

Living in an HOA-governed community in Airdrie offers a host of benefits like beautiful, maintained properties and community amenities. However, these come with the trade-offs of fees, restrictions, and the potential for mismanagement. Before signing on the dotted line, ensure you’ve thoroughly vetted the HOA's regulations, fees, and financial health to make sure it fits your lifestyle and long-term plans. With each HOA having its unique character, dedicating time to research and asking pertinent questions about the specific association you're considering is key. By doing so, you'll navigate your path to making a well-rounded decision about whether the HOA life in Airdrie is a match for your expectations.
